What is a Beachwaver?

First things first, if you don’t know what a Beachwaver is or why it’s unique, here is the scoop. The Beachwaver is a curling iron that rotates in order to curl your hair. This is something that is important for those that don’t have great dexterity in their wrists (many people, including hair stylists that use a curling movement a lot, have wrist issues!) or great for those with really long hair. Who Founded Beachwaver?

The Beachwaver company is female founded, and the inventor of the original Beachwaver, Sarah Potempa, went to NYU and received her degree in Business and Creativity. Her co-founder, Erin, is her sister and a former lawyer that quit her job to help Sarah with the Beachwaver brand. Their creative director, Sarah and Erin’s sister, Emily, is also on board with the brand and expanding its customer reach. Talk about a supportive group of sisters!

I bought a Chi rotating Spin N Curl device in 2022 and it was good (here’s my YouTube video tutorial of me using it), but I actually like the Beachwaver better. Why? Because my Beachwaver curling iron always makes my hair look shiny and not dried out. I’m thinking it’s something to do with the heat levels, even though both have adjustable heat levels. The Beachwaver Multi-Barrel tool that I tested has three heat ranges:

  • Low: 290 degrees (F)

  • Medium: 350 degrees (F)

  • High: 410 degrees (F)

See how I use the Beachwaver Half Up Bun Maker in my 1-minute video below or via my Youtube channel @carolynjbraden:

I also think the Beachwaver does well because it has a ceramic rotating barrel. I have used metal curling irons for years, but never a ceramic one. Maybe it’s not the ceramic that makes my hair shiny after using it, but maybe it is. I like the adjustable temperatures and Medium does great to curl my thick, long, aging, and color-treated/highlighted hair. I also love that I can clamp my hair in it, push the little directional arrow buttons and the iron rotates my hair around it. It’s just plainly easy to use.

My Beachwaver tool came with three different barrels. I bought this one because I truly could not decide which size barrel I wanted. The Multi Barrel tool was nice because it came with three different types of barrels, the Curly Cone, the Classic Barrel, and the Mega Cone. Here are my results using each one.

beachwaver curling iron — Art Beauty Creativity — DIY Home Improvements Carolyn's Blooming Creations (39)

The Classic Barrel

The Classic Barrel is the most popular Beachwaver size and if you don’t want to get the multi barrel tool like me, I’d buy a Beachwaver with this barrel size. I find myself using this barrel the most often.

beachwaver curling iron — Art Beauty Creativity — DIY Home Improvements Carolyn's Blooming Creations (40)

It’s a 1-inch straight wand and truly does create classic waves. It’s a great every day curl that can give you Hollywood looking glamorous waves if you brush them out, or you can leave the curls tighter, which is a cute style too. I used this barrel to curl my ponytail for a Barbie-like hairstyle. I also used a Roll & Go Hair Tool to achieve my curled under bangs.

beachwaver curling iron — Art Beauty Creativity — DIY Home Improvements Carolyn's Blooming Creations (41)

For long waves, I will often part my hair in the center, and curl my hair away from my face. This is easy to do with the curling iron being able to rotate it in different directions. I simply clamp the end of my hair into the barrel, push the button, it rotates my hair around it, I leave it curling for about 30 seconds, then either rotate it out of my hair using the button or my wrist and I get a perfect curl.

beachwaver curling iron — Art Beauty Creativity — DIY Home Improvements Carolyn's Blooming Creations (42)

No, you do not have to use the rotating function if you don’t want to. You can clamp it in your hair and roll your hair around the barrel if you want to.

The Mega Cone

The Mega Cone is the largest barrel in my set. It tapers from a 1.5 base to a 1” top. It’s a looser wave of a curl and looks great if you want a more natural looking curl.

beachwaver curling iron — Art Beauty Creativity — DIY Home Improvements Carolyn's Blooming Creations (43)

I don’t find myself using this as often as the Classic Barrel, but it does give my hair a nice relaxed curl style.

The Curly Cone

The Curly Cone is a smaller tapered cone that the Mega Cone. It tapers from a 1” base to a 0.5” top. I like this barrel when I want really small waves. Currently living in Florida with a lot of humidity, I often have a hard time keeping curls in my hair.

beachwaver curling iron — Art Beauty Creativity — DIY Home Improvements Carolyn's Blooming Creations (44)

This cone actually works in my favor on the high humidity days as I’ll start off the day with a tight curl and then it loosens to a beautiful mermaid wave and I like that.

If you are on the fence about getting a Beachwaver product or not, I hope I was able to clarify some things for you. I bought my tool and haven’t regretted it at all. Now, time will tell on how long it will last as many tech-y products aren’t quite built to last anymore, but so far, so good.

Of course, all hair types are different, so I can only speak to my own results. My curls last all day when I use my Beachwaver longer than most other irons and curlers I’ve used. They fall out a bit, but I don’t use tons of hairspray or lots of styling products. If you find your curls falling out of your hair quickly, you could try increasing the temperature if you can. I use the medium heat setting and it works for me.

My Dyson Airwrap Styler does pretty good at curling my hair too. Weather, hair type, overall hair heath and more affects how long curls hold, so keep that in mind when using any hair tool.
